Looking at the two P4's - I'm thinking the 2.5 has more potential to overclock than the 2.53 because of the high multiplier and lower operating Mhz. Any suggestions? Or would the heat generated from overclocking either one of these require a too noisy fan to be acceptable?
 
Read other threads floating around on this....

Unless the 2.5ghz (25x100) can oc like 200mhz more the better performance in any ocing will lie with the 2.53ghz p4b chip...The higher fsb will lead to a higher overall system fsb and bandwidth as well as with current intel 845-e chipsets and 3:4 RATIOS applied will give you the higher the ddr speeds which will give better performance. You will likely never get to use the power of the pc3200 with the p4 2.5(25x100) and i845e mobos...

Make sure you get a mobo that locks the agp/pci as you most likely can not hit 133fsb to lock them down with the 1/4 pci divider...At 120fsb and above the pci will hit 40 and above and most harddrives do not like this...
